Rear Entry Sex Position







Benefits of Rear-Entry Sex Position

The rear-entry sex position, often referred to as "doggy style," is a versatile and popular sexual position that offers a range of benefits to partners. This position involves the receiving partner on all fours and the penetrating partner entering from behind. Here, we explore the benefits associated with this position, especially in terms of sexual health and pleasure.

Enhanced Physical Stimulation

One of the primary benefits of the rear-entry position is the potential for enhanced physical stimulation. This position allows for deep penetration that can stimulate the vaginal fornix, the anterior and posterior walls of the vagina, which may heighten pleasure for some women. Additionally, the angle of penetration can provide stimulation to the urethral sponge and G-spot, potentially increasing the likelihood of achieving orgasm.

Versatility and Accessibility

The rear-entry position is highly versatile and can be easily adapted to accommodate different body types and levels of flexibility. Variations such as the spoons position allow for a more relaxed encounter, whereas the traditional doggy style can be more energetic. This adaptability makes it accessible and enjoyable for many couples, providing opportunities to explore different forms of sexual activity.

Enhanced Visual and Sensory Experience

For the penetrating partner, the rear-entry position offers a different visual experience compared to positions like missionary. The unobstructed view can enhance sexual pleasure and intimacy. Additionally, the position allows for intimate tactile engagement with the receiving partner's back, hair, and upper body, contributing to a heightened sensory experience.

Rear-Entry Sex Position

The rear-entry sex position is a category of sexual positions where one partner penetrates the other from behind. This position is known for its deep penetration and the ability to stimulate the G-spot or prostate gland. It is a versatile position that can be adapted for both vaginal and anal sex.

Common Variations

Doggy Style

One of the most well-known rear-entry positions is doggy style. In this position, the receiving partner is on all fours, and the penetrating partner enters from behind. This position allows for deep penetration and is often associated with a more primal, animalistic form of sex.

Standing Rear Entry

In the standing rear entry position, the receiving partner leans over a surface like a bed or table while the penetrating partner stands behind. This position is great for quick, spontaneous sex and allows for easy access to the clitoris for additional stimulation.

Spooning

The spooning position is a more intimate variation of rear-entry sex. Both partners lie on their sides, with the penetrating partner behind the receiving partner. This position is comfortable and allows for close physical contact, making it ideal for a more relaxed, intimate experience.

Prone Bone

In the prone bone position, the receiving partner lies flat on their stomach with their legs together, while the penetrating partner lies on top. This position creates a snug fit and allows for deep penetration, making it a favorite for many couples.

Benefits

Deep Penetration

Rear-entry positions are known for their ability to provide deep penetration, which can be particularly stimulating for the G-spot or prostate gland. This can lead to more intense orgasms for both partners.

Versatility

These positions are highly versatile and can be adapted to suit different levels of flexibility and comfort. They can be performed lying down, standing, or even sitting, making them accessible for people with varying physical abilities.

Control

The penetrating partner has more control over the depth and speed of penetration in rear-entry positions. This can be particularly beneficial for couples looking to experiment with different levels of intensity and stimulation.

Considerations

Communication

As with any sexual activity, communication is key. Partners should discuss their comfort levels, boundaries, and preferences to ensure a pleasurable experience for both.

Comfort

Using pillows or cushions can help make rear-entry positions more comfortable, especially for the receiving partner. This can also help in achieving the right angle for penetration.

Safety

It's important to go slow and use plenty of lubrication to avoid discomfort or injury, especially during anal sex. Partners should also be mindful of each other's physical limits and adjust positions as needed.
